Responsibilities:
Implement the organization's health and safety policy and procedures so that all employees have a safe and healthy working environment and the organization complies with all current and future regulations and laws.

• Conduct safety audits to identify workplace hazards, unsafe equipment, working practices, or working conditions.
• Conducts on-site inspections of facilities and practices to assure conformance with legal requirements and organization policies.
• Investigate accidents, complete or verify accident reports, and liaise with specialists and health and safety authorities to identify causes of accidents and prevent their recurrence.
• Recommend changes to working processes and conditions to ensure employees have a safe and healthy working environment and the organization complies with all regulations and laws, and the organization’s safety policies and standards.
• Maintain and analyze records of workplace injuries, illness, and absences to identify areas of concern.
• Educate and train the organization’s workforce on health and safety policies and standards.
• Select, train, and evaluate workplace safety officers to ensure they understand and can perform the responsibilities of their role.
• Ensure first aid supplies and resources are available in accordance with regulations and the organization’s health and safety policies.

Headquartered in Singapore, RGE is a global group of companies in the bio-based resources and energy sectors, serving over 100 markets worldwide. With more than US$40 billion in assets and a workforce of 80,000 employees, our operations span across Indonesia, China, Brazil, Canada, Spain, and Malaysia. As a global leader in sustainable natural fibres, edible oils, green packaging, and cleaner energy solutions, we play a vital role in feeding, clothing, and improving the lives of billions every day.
We build lasting businesses by integrating sustainability as an enabler of growth, while advancing a nature-positive, greener future. Established in 1973, we have remained committed to sustainable development, conservation, and community empowerment, guided by our 5Cs philosophy of doing what is good for the Community, Country, Climate, Customer, and only then will it be good for the Company.
